This is the statue of Brian Clough who was a very successful football manager with Nottingham Forest, and also Derby County, but as this statue is in Nottingham it is commemorate his achievements primarily with Forest. The interesting thing about this shot is that directly behind the statue are the offices where I currently work. The building was designed by a very well-known local architect, Fothergill Watson, who changed his name to Watson Fothergill (sic). He was famous for over 100 buildings around the East Midlands. This is King Street which runs from the city centre market place, or as we call ours Market Square, and colloquially, Slab Square.
